Stupid bushing question...

OK guys, I know this is a stupid question but I'm replacing my sway-bar bushings(front & back) with a set of Energy Suspension pieces, I can't tell from the directions where to put the "lube"! I assume it is to be placed in the center hole of the bushing but would like to make sure before I do that. I know the end-links do not require it.

right put it into the center hole section, it keeps them from squeeking while your cruzin'
